### Authentication — Relic Layer Bridge

During the migration off the legacy Brackenfield ORM, all reads route through the bridge service, which translates old entity calls into the new repository interface. Future maintainers: do not bypass the bridge, as it enforces the compatibility shims documented above. The bridge authenticates to the mapping registry using the credential shown below.

API key for taduf-yahif: qvz11-nMDtAWg6H2u

Quick heads-up on Pinwheel UI versioning: we cut a minor release every sprint, and anything touching component props needs a changeset file in the PR. No changeset, no merge — the bot will nag you. Majors are rare and go through the design council first. The full policy, with examples of what counts as breaking, lives on the internal page below.

wiki page, bahip-yahip: https://grafana.qirvanlabs.corp/browse/display/projects/cc3a1b9dbfc9

[ ] Before splitting the user module out of the Brindlecore monolith, confirm both ceremony witnesses have verified the signing key shards for the new Userhive service. Record shard custodians in the ceremony log, then seal the escrow envelope. The passphrase needed to restore the escrow bundle is recorded directly below.

strongbox words: kasok-rusvan-queneth-holok